Topbar and Noticebar (unsaved changes) disappear on mobile Browsers (iOS Safari, iOS Chrome) while editing

Open teichsta opened this issue 2 years ago • 1 comments

Description

(as discussed here https://forum.getkirby.com/t/topbar-and-noticebar-unsaved-changes-disappear-on-mobile-browsers-ios-safari-ios-chrome/24794?u=teichsta)

When using kirby panel on mobile devices (e.g. iPhone or iPad) the Top- und Noticebar appearance is inconsistent. Sometimes the bars disappear when entering a textarea field (but sometimes not). Once the bars disappeared there is no chance to scroll to them again (as long as the editor is activ). After leaving the editor the bars appear again.

Expected behavior
Both bars shall be visible at any time. Otherwise the editor is not aware of his changes and the need to save these changes to the server.

Screenshots

image

It seems that two scrollbars are active at the same time:

image

Observed in that context: Sometimes the toolbar of the textarea remains fixed while scrolling (see screenshot, also see the cursor which still is shown while scrolling)

image

To reproduce

Add a textarea to your page blueprint and enter the edit mode. The virtual keyboard appears and the bars disappear (or not). Once the bar disappear you will be able (with some hassle and touching on the outer right border) to make a second scrollbar appear which seem to scroll the entire viewport. If you manage to touch this second scrollbar you are able to scroll to either top and noticebar (unsaved changes).
